Conjunction
When two planets are within a few degrees of each other in the sky (typically in the same zodiac sign), they form a conjunction, and their energy is merged in unison. This can either form a perfect alliance or increase the intensity. We might expect this day to be exceptionally powerful according to transiting astrology (“astro weather”).
In transiting astrology, conjunctions can signal new beginnings: for example, when the Sun and Moon form a conjunction, a New Moon is born. If your Sun and Moon are conjunct in your natal chart, it not only implies you were born on a New Moon (or, in some cases, a solar eclipse), but it also means you’ll have an easy time coordinating your conscious and subconscious efforts to achieve your goals throughout your life.

Mercury is related with the neurological system, brain, respiratory system, thyroid, and sense organs in medicine. According to its position in the zodiac and any aspects to other planets, it is historically thought to be primarily chilly and dry.
Mercury is the ruler of the third house in contemporary astrology; originally, it was the ruler of the first house. In mythology, Mercury is the gods’ messenger. It is the planet of daily expression and interpersonal relationships. Mercury’s action is to disassemble and reassemble things. It’s an opportunistic planet that’s cold and inquisitive.
Wednesday is ruled by Mercury. Wednesday is often referred to as Mercury in Romance languages (miercuri in Romanian, mercredi in French, miercoles in Spanish and mercoled in Italian). Mercury was linked to the liberal art of dialectic by Dante Alighieri.

Which planet is in charge of making friends?
You’re probably aware that Mercury regulates all aspects of communication in astrology. When Mercury goes retrograde, letters, texts, emails, and plans all go a little awry.
Mercury’s location in your natal chart by sign and house, as well as the aspects it makes to other planets, will reveal not only how you communicate, but also how you make friends.
Who you vibe with is automatically influenced by how you think and present your views. Mercury, being the planet that governs our thinking and thought process, makes intellectual interactions easier. People who think like us, speak our language (literally and figuratively), and share our opinions are easier to connect with. The basis for deeper relationships can be laid by those surface interactions.
Fast-moving Mercury is the planet of platonic friendships, acquaintances, and even strangers you meet on social media. Mercury’s sign in your horoscope can reveal how you deal with these relationships. Online chart generators can help you figure out where Mercury is in your horoscope.
With their passion, excitement for life, and eagerness to try new things and instigate fun, Mercury in one of the fire signs (Aries, Leo, or Sagittarius) wins friends. Outspoken Aries Mercuries communicate exactly what’s on their minds, and their candor might attract others to them. They’re the kind of pals who won’t let you get away with lying! Leo Mercuries are excellent hype persons because they understand the need of bolstering egos; they are generous with compliments and have a powerful speaking demeanor. Mercury in Sagittarius, the Jupiter-ruled sign, is a freethinker with big ideas; they can lose sight of the larger picture at times, but as friends, they’ll promote adventure and openness to new ideas.
Mercury in earth signs (Taurus, Virgo, and Capricorn) is a bit more reticent in social situations, but is pleased to connect with others for practical reasons. Mercury is analytical and methodical in one of its home signs, Virgo, and these people are frequently voted most likely to be the helpful friend. Virgo Mercuries may find it simpler to make acquaintances if they go one-on-one because they are introverted and process-oriented. Taurus Mercuries communicate in a measured and even-keeled manner. Taurus Mercuries, like its namesake the bull, are adamant in their beliefs and can be difficult to persuade, but they bring the same amount of balance and dedication to their relationships. Ambitious Capricorn Mercuries are always low-key networking; while meeting new individuals, they may prioritize the relationship’s utility over anything else. But that doesn’t mean Capricorn Mercuries aren’t dependable and loyal companions after you’ve gotten to know them!
Mercury in water signs (Cancer, Scorpio, and Pisces) are known for their empathy and ability to touch people’s hearts with their words. Their emotions may influence their thoughts and ideas, making them subjective rather than logical. Friends can feel like family to Cancer Mercuries, and they’ll often take on a motherly or nurturing position in their groupings. You’ll know you’re in with Scorpio Mercuries if they tell you their secrets, and you’ll win their friendship by telling them yours! While not always the friend you can count on to make concrete arrangements, Pisces Mercuries are sensitive and go-with-the-flow companions who, like the other water-sign Mercuries, want their mates to feel emotionally seen.
Mercury in the air signs (Gemini, Libra, and Aquarius) thrive in witty and chatty friendships, and they may rely heavily on texting, DMing, group chats, and other communication methods to keep their friendships alive and well. Gemini Mercuries are open to new and exciting experiences, and they will quickly mingle with a diverse group of peoplethe more the merrier, in order to excite their sharp brain. Mercury in Libra, which is ruled by Venus, is the consummate social butterfly, adept at reading and working the crowd. Libra Mercuries make good companions because they are good listeners who offer tactful advise. Aquarius Mercuries will attract friends who enjoy discussing the status of the world and humanity, and their open-mindedness will lead them to seek out varied and eclectic groups in order to be exposed to new views.

Planets in 11th House of Kundli: Significance and Effects
The Sun in the 11th House denotes a high level of ambition and excitement for achieving goals. If you have the support of others, this planetary alignment can help you realize your dreams and achieve success. You are likely to have a humanitarian bent if the Sun is in this house.
The 11th House is ruled by the Moon, which represents the “inner self.” The moon in the 11th House directs your feelings toward others or the general public. You’re probably a highly cooperative individual who works in social services a lot. You form long-lasting friendships with people, and these connections come in handy later on.
If Jupiter is in your 11th House, you will have a lot of friendly contacts who will support you whenever you need it, and you will reciprocate. This astrological alignment suggests a strong amount of idealism, hope, and love for larger causes. It’s no surprise that you’ll always strive to do the most you can for the greater welfare of humanity through social causes.
Venus in the 11th House: The native’s friendly personality is portrayed by Venus’s position in the 11th House. In social circles, this makes you quite popular. The native is motivated by the desire to improve the world. There is a strong desire to support causes that help children, women, and animals. You enjoy pleasing others. However, make sure you don’t lose sight of your own personality in the process.
Mars in the 11th House: Mars in the 11th House in Kundli indicates that the native will persevere in their efforts till they achieve their objectives. You have a strong desire to lead social groups and are typically excellent at it. You also have a natural ability to form friendships with new people. However, your upbeat and impulsive personality may work against you at times, as others may take advantage of your openness.
Mercury in the 11th House: Mercury in the 11th House is associated with serious persons who respect intellectual interaction. You have a preference towards people who are literary or scientifically interested. You have a knack for coming up with unique and effective ideas, and you enjoy sharing them with others through group participation. Mercury’s influence causes you to value social achievement over professional or corporate power and ambition.
Saturn in 11th House: Saturn’s position in the 11th house indicates that you will be realistic and dedicated in your efforts. This will awaken you to the possibility of being of enormous value to others. Even though you will meet a lot of people, it may be tough to build intimate ties. However, after you’ve established trust, you’ll be able to form long-lasting friendships. Afflicted Saturn in this house may urge you to be cautious, as your acquaintances may try to take advantage of you for their own gain.
Rahu in the 11th House in Kundli: Rahu in the 11th House in Kundli indicates high goals and a strong drive to succeed. You’ll be energized and intensely competitive. Your social networks will help you achieve a competitive advantage in the business. Rahu, on the other hand, has a tendency to encourage you into using unscrupulous methods to make money through your social circle. You will notice a desire to serve in areas higher than yourself, such as art and culture, if Rahu is more developed.
Ketu in the 11th House: Ketu in the 11th House is likely to bring you success in life.
You will be in a secure financial position. Natives born under this sign usually have little desires in life. You’ll keep a tiny circle of friends. In fact, being a part of a huge group will make you uncomfortable. You’ll have a restricted group of pals, and your social life will most likely be average. When Ketu evolves, the native will have natural people skills as well as a cultural and service understanding, which could lead to greater things.
